35The number of pupils who did not wear ties remains unchanged. LCM of 3 and 2 is 6.
Number of pupils who wore ties and left
= 14 u - 9 u
= 5 u
5 u = 20
1 u = 20 ÷ 5 = 4
Number of pupils who did not wear ties
= 6 u
= 6 x 4
= 24
Answer(s): 24
